ngx-deferred-loader
Version:
Defer displaying loading placeholders until given period of time passes ⏱
13 lines (12 loc) • 483 B
TypeScript
import { TemplateRef, ViewContainerRef, SimpleChanges } from '@angular/core';
import { Observable } from 'rxjs';
export declare class NgxDeferredLoaderDirective {
private templateRef;
private viewContainer;
private DEFAULT_WAIT_LIMIT;
private isObservableCompleted;
deferredLoader: Observable<any>;
deferredLoaderWaitMs: number;
constructor(templateRef: TemplateRef<any>, viewContainer: ViewContainerRef);
ngOnChanges(changes: SimpleChanges): void;
}